How to Convert Pascal to Psi

1 pascal = 0.000145038 psi

Psi = Pascal × 0.000145038

Example: 668 Pa × 0.000145038 = 0.096885 psi

Reverse Conversion

To convert psi back to pascals:

  • Remember, 1 psi equals 6894.76 pascals.
  • To convert 0.096885 psi to Pa, multiply 0.096885 x 6894.76, resulting in 668 Pa.

About these units

Pascal: SI derived unit of pressure equal to one newton per square meter (N/m²).

Psi: Imperial/US customary pressure unit equal to one pound-force per square inch.
